Prediction of hand function improvement after thumb base osteoarthritis surgery
Based on the paper of Loos and Hoogendam et al. (submitted)
This model predicts the probability that a patient will have a clinically relevant improvement in hand function 12 months after surgery.
Input to the model is the hand function of a patient before surgery. This is measured with the Michigan Hand outcomes Questionnaire (MHQ).
The model also calculates this MHQ hand function score before surgery if needed.
